Ahead of the gubernatorial election in Kogi State, slated for November 21, a pressure group, Ebira Youth Congress (EYC), has endorsed Dr Philip Omeiza Salawu, the candidate of the Labour Party (LP),  as its consensus candidate.

 

 

Salau was a former deputy governor in the state.

 

A communiqué signed by the group’s President General, Comrade Sheik Mamman, and Secretary, Baba Abdulrazaq, said that they took the decision at their congress after assessing the wealth of experience of the LP candidate.

 

“Amongst the available candidates, Dr Philip O. Salau remains the most experienced, politically matured, sagacious and someone very familiar with the socio-political terrain of Kogi.

 

“Given his almost nine years’ experience as deputy governor of the state, Dr Philip Salau had directly experienced the suffering of the oppressed people of Kogi State.

 

“He appears sufficiently prepared and equipped to champion the liberation struggle, having promptly presented himself,” the communiqué said.
